Match Day 27th May 2017

The Northern Cricket League Review

Nine games were played on a rain affected afternoon of action across Northern Cricket League Division One and Two.

DIVISION ONE:

Barrow v Penrith

Barrow continued to improve after they saw off Penrith by 91 runs.

Barrow all out for 201, Daryl Wearing was on form with 75 runs while Aaron Keverne Onyon made 51.

Bhanuka Rajapaska 4-77 and Greg Hall 4-51 finished with the most wickets.

In reply Penrith were skittled out for 110. Ryan Gilmour 4-15 and Daryl Wearing 3-18

Blackpool v Fleetwood

Blackpool and Fleetwood battled out a drawn game with the team from Stanley Park getting the winning draw.

Blackpool who saw Anurag Verma return home early due to injury saw Grant Thomson make an instant impact as he scored a stunning 130 off 116 balls in the host's first innings total of 235-8.

Fleetwood who have struggled so far this season battled well with Sam Bell finishing with a first innings return of 5-93.

In reply Fleetwood held on as they closed on 169-9 after being set a revised target of 225, while the overs were reduced to 46 after the rain fell over Stanley Park.

Grant Thomson piled on the pressure with a return of 3-29, while Richard Gleeson claimed 3-50. Tom Wilson scored an undefeated 49 off 68 as Fleetwood claimed 3 points.

Lancaster v Morecambe

Lancaster defeated Morecambe in a rain affected game at Lune Road.

The Weather disrupted the game in a low scoring encounter. Morecambe were all out for 81 off 38.1 Overs.

Kasun Madasanka finished with 5-27, while Ben Simm closed on 3-31. Iain Perrieman returned 2-23.

In reply Ben Simm's team knocked the runs off in 19 overs as they closed on 75-2 with the target reduced due to the rain. Jamie Heywood undefeated on 33.

Leyland v Chorley

One of the key games of the day saw reigning champions Leyland defeat league leaders Chorley by 9 runs in a dramatic contest.

Chorley would have been full of confidence after bowling Leyland out for 88 in just 25 overs.

Edwin Moulton in red hot form with an unstoppable return of 7-47. James Lee ably supported with a solid return of 3-37.

Tom Reece top scored with 17, while five other batsmen reached double figures.

In reply Leyland showed true grit and determination to bowl Chorley out for 79 off 40.5 overs.

Karl Cross and Steven Pallett claimed 4 wickets each, while Ross Bretherton and Will Jacques ended up with one wicket apiece.

Chorley fell short of the total with Andrew Holdsworth the top scorer with 17.

Netherfield v Kendal

The game between Netherfield and Kendal was rained off. Kendal batted first and made 41-1 with Ryan Shepherd and Oliver Tyson putting on a first wicket stand of 31.

Marc Hadwin claimed the only wicket as Shepherd was trapped LBW.

Both sides picked up 5 points each!

St Annes v Preston

St Annes defeated Preston by 3 wickets in a high scoring game at Vernon Road.

Preston were all out for 223, Matthew Grindley 6-56. Lukman Vahaluwala 83 and Sajid Patel 50, the main run scorers.

In reply St Anne's closed on 226-7 off 47.5 overs. Nathan Armstrong 57 and Gurman Baines 38 with the most runs.

Division Two

Division 2 Round Up:

Chorley v Leyland

Division Two Champions Leyland picked up a 7 wicket win at Chorley.

The hosts were bowled out for 88, with Matthew Sedgeman making the most runs with 26.

Andrew Jacques ripped through the Chorley innings with a return of 6-10.

Leyland knocked the runs off thanks to the undefeated knock of 53 by Kurtis Watson as the visitors closed on 94-3 off 20.2 overs.

Fleetwood v Blackpool

Fleetwood picked up a winning draw with Blackpool.

Fleetwood closed on 214-3, Mike Clinning batted well for an undefeated knock of 74, Paul Willis made a useful contribution with 69 runs.

Blackpool held on to close with 118-9, Jack Wilkinson returned 3-27,Dylan Henshall 34 with the main runs for the visitors.

Kendal v Netherfield

The match was abandoned, each side was awarded 5 point each

Morecambe v Lancaster

Lancaster won by 4 wickets at Morecambe in another rain affected game,

Morecambe were all out for 110 of 28.3 overs, Lucas Atherton, Imran Ashraf, Nathan Baxter and Scott Sparks finished up with two wickets a piece.

In reply Craig Heywood and Stuart Phillips scored 22 runs apiece, after Lancaster knocked off a reduced target of 77 off 21 overs.

Penrith v Barrow

Penrith picked up a much needed 8 wicket home win against Barrow,

Dan Morland's return of 5-10 saw Barrow all out in the first innings for 173 off 33.2 overs.

Peter Deeks opened with a top score of 65, while Sam Henderson scored 54.

Penrith chased down the target as they closed on 174-4 off 37.3, Owen Jone's knock of 49 and Bruce Glendenning's knock of 41 proved crucial in the win.

Preston v St Annes

Preston claimed a winning draw with St Annes at West Cliff,

Preston nade 128-9 Mahmud Akhtar top scored with 36, Nathan Bend returned 5-38.

Amer Abbas Khans second innings return of 5-32 restricted St Anne's to a close on 108-7 off 40 overs.
